Located in Providence's historic Alice Building at 250 Westminster Street, tazza is a funky neighborhood caffe & bar open morning, noon and night offering superior coffees, casual foods, cocktails and live music. Tazza's concept involves combining the qualities of a traditional espresso bar (simplicity, great coffee/espresso and a casual place for people to meet) with a funky atmosphere (artistic design and incorporation of local artists and musicians) and placing it all in the center of Providence's Arts and Entertainment District, also now an emerging residential neighborhood. While at tazza, you can enjoy the lively and easy-going ambiance and order its high quality products from its tantalizing menu offerings. Depending on your mood, you can have some privacy in the winding suede banquette, strike up a conversation at the illuminated resin bar, sit at the main table area or simply enjoy your surroundings. Depending on the day, you can catch a live jazz or blues performance, short film, animation, digital media production, fashion show, sculpture display, poetry reading or a host of other artistic activities.
